Jerry Spinelli Quotes
It Is Said That Kids Have No Use For The Word 'then'. It Is Said That Only 'now' And 'this Minute' Count With Kids. It Is Said That Kids Believe Time Began The Day They Were Born. How Sad If This Were True. It Would Mean Kids Believe They Live On A Tiny, Isolated Island In Time. It Would Mean That When They Look Back, They Fail To See The Fascinating Human Adventure That Led Up To That Day When They Were Born. It Would Mean That When They Look Back, They See ... Nothing.
